About Winery and Wines
Podere Gagliassi, an ancient winery nestled in the hills of Monforte d'Alba, embodies the essence of winemaking in the Langhe. Established in 2016 with a complete renovation of the vineyards, it is now managed by Roberto and his son Eugenio, who took over the winemaking process in 2019, supported by renowned oenologist Serena Cordero.
The vineyards, set against the picturesque backdrop of the Langhe hills, are home to Nebbiolo for Barolo, Nebbiolo, Barbera, Alta Langa (Pinot Noir and Chardonnay), and Dolcetto grapes. Each variety is cultivated with great care and respect for the land, and in 2020, the estate earned the Organic Certification, reflecting a strong commitment to producing high-quality organic wines.
Among Podere Gagliassi’s standout creations is the Barolo Badarina, produced from an exceptional vineyard in Serralunga d'Alba. This wine, a testament to the winery’s dedication and innovation, has become one of the region's most celebrated labels, representing the perfect blend of tradition, passion, and terroir.
Podere Gagliassi spans 19 hectares of vineyards, where Barolo, Nebbiolo, Barbera, Alta Langa (Pinot Noir and Chardonnay), and Dolcetto grapes are cultivated. All the vineyards surround the estate, except for the Badarina vineyard, located in Serralunga d'Alba, which produces Nebbiolo for Barolo.
The winery is built on the core values of tradition, culture, and a deep love for the land. These guiding principles are reflected in every aspect of production, from sustainable cultivation techniques to a commitment to environmental stewardship. Although the Organic certification was officially granted in 2020, the estate has been practicing organic farming since 2017.
The goal at Podere Gagliassi is to produce high-quality organic wines that respect both the ecosystem and the unique terroir of the Langhe.
